This one falls in the 84-87 time frame for the Jap squiers that means its a dead on 60s copy.Correct fret marker location on the 12th fret and body contours.The only blue color offered on these was LPB.
Mint ones on Ebay are in the $500.00 range beat ones are around $350.00.
